Output 08657629eb06ba68f8702becf919e1e0a73175c002e64c458133036879c64005:0

value
2674
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 babda412076e44c1e632b67860dc8ba4424c84c1ae12b68e99ac2ecc449241e2
address
bc1ph276gys8dezvre3jkeuxphyt53pyepxp4cftdr5e4shvc3yjg83q3r2hxq
transaction
08657629eb06ba68f8702becf919e1e0a73175c002e64c458133036879c64005
confirmations
74131
spent
true